Output b384bf67ba5595e1cdeb04fca8a55d964ea884df6b0b15f27d9896c2dcb81bea:0

value
32504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0118f6e2ee0a628339cd708c7e88d5ec1a32fb33 OP_EQUAL
address
31npWHvHGhVtSG6zvYGBYregyBYxzTxTHd
transaction
b384bf67ba5595e1cdeb04fca8a55d964ea884df6b0b15f27d9896c2dcb81bea
confirmations
142936
spent
true